Output 030d14a623dfa04c3c94efa759fb102bd05ab34898ac533a0e8488575b0c0155:1

value
636961971
script pubkey
OP_0 OP_PUSHBYTES_20 d16f889f9432f0e6da6359c6cf0a3bb46e0da2c8
address
ltc1q69hc38u5xtcwdknrt8rv7z3mk3hqmgkgvfefhp
transaction
030d14a623dfa04c3c94efa759fb102bd05ab34898ac533a0e8488575b0c0155
spent
true